| Trumpet | Rim mm | Rim in |
| 1 GW | 17.29 | 0.681 |
| David Hickman | 17.25 | 0.68 |
| 1.25 GW | 17.09 | 0.673 |
| 1.5 GW | 16.89 | 0.665 |
| 3 GW | 16.58 | 0.653 |
| 5 GW | 16.4 | 0.646 |
| 7 GW | 16.35 | 0.64 |
| Gill Kaupp | 16.00 | 0.63 |
| 10 GW | 16 | 0.63 |
| Lead J,S,Z | 16 | 0.63 |
| French Horn | Rim Diameter | Throat | Cup Depth | Rim Width |
| FH-5 | 0.668 | 0.228 | 1.155 | 0.135 |
| FH-1 | 0.678 | 0.165 | 0.787 | 0.152 |
| FH-1.5 | 0.678 | 0.185 | 0.787 | 0.152 |
| FH-2.5 | 0.679 | 0.175 | 0.995 | 0.152 |
| FH-2.75 | 0.679 | 0.185 | 0.995 | 0.152 |
| FH-200 | 0.685 | 0.18 | 0.985 | 0.15 |
| FH-2 | 0.685 | 0.183 | 1.025 | 0.151 |
| FH-3 | 0.7 | 0.173 | 1.05 | 0.142 |
| FH-3.25 | 0.7 | 0.185 | 1.05 | 0.142 |
| FH 3.5 | 0.7 | 0.173 | 1.01 | 0.14 |
| FH-3.75 | 0.7 | 0.185 | 1.01 | 0.14 |
| FH-4.25 | 0.705 | 0.173 | 1.045 | 0.138 |
| FH-4.5 | 0.705 | 0.185 | 1.045 | 0.138 |
| FH-310 | 0.705 | 0.182 | 1.2 | 0.156 |
| Small Bore Trombone | Rim Diameter | Throat | Cup Depth | Rim Width |
| Almont | 0.955 | 0.23 | 0.87 | 0.305 |
| Orchestral Alto | 1.022 | .215 | 0.905 | 0.262 |
| Reggie Young | 0.954 | 0.236 | 1.035 | 0.275 |
| GWC-958 | 0.958 | 0.232 | .884 | 0.272 |
| Bacchus | 0.992 | 0.231 | 0.83 | 0.255 |
| Chocolatero | 0.96 | 0.231 | 0.895 | 0.275 |
| Barber | 0.975 | 0.231 | 0.935 | 0.268 |
| Chubasco | 0.985 | 0.231 | 0.965 | 0.257 |
| Ron Wilkins | 0.997 | 0.232 | 0.945 | 0.262 |
| GWC-100 | 1 | 0.23 | 0.945 | 0.265 |
| Harry Watters | 1 | 0.259 | 0.975 | 0.277 |
| GWC-101 | 1.01 | 0.232 | 0.925 | 0.275 |
| Joseph Jefferson | 1.012 | 0.263 | 1.15 | 0.261 |
| Tenor/Euphonium | Rim Diameter | Throat | Cup Depth | Rim Width |
| Hiram Diaz | .9896 | 0.278 | 1.303 | 0.282 |
| NB-100 | 1 | 0.278 | 1.005 | 0.25 |
| GW-100 | 1 | 0.282 | 1.175 | 0.25 |
| Sonny Ausman | 1.008 | 0.264 | 1.15 | 0.285 |
| Euros | 1.008 | 0.282 | 1.09 | 0.242 |
| Boreas | 1.008 | 0.283 | 1.115 | 0.242 |
| NB-101 | 1.01 | 0.276 | 1.005 | 0.25 |
| GW-101 | 1.01 | 0.276 | 1.18 | 0.25 |
| Seiji Nakazawa | 1.015 | 0.234 | 1.005 | 0.25 |
| Kadja | 1.012 | 0.285 | 1.245 | 0.245 |
| SA-100 | 1.02 | 0.26 | 1.14 | 0.235 |
| NB-102 | 1.02 | 0.276 | 1.005 | 0.25 |
| GW-102 | 1.02 | 0.281 | 1.185 | 0.25 |
| DJNV | 1.02 | 0.272 | 1.029 | 0.265 |
| Carbonaria | 1.021 | 0.3 | 1.275 | 0.265 |
| Joe Jefferson | 1.022 | 0.263 | 1.24 | 0.263 |
| E-1 | 1.027 | 0.281 | 1.004 | 0.27 |
| EXL | 1.027 | 0.290 | 1.004 | 0.27 |
| GW-103 | 1.03 | 0.284 | 1.185 | 0.25 |
| DHWA-E | 1.032 | 0.288 | 1.255 | 0.272 |
| DHWA-S | 1.032 | 0.288 | 1.195 | 0.272 |
| TZ-103 | 1.035 | 0.279 | 1.025 | 0.235 |
| E-2 | 1.045 | 0.28 | 1.035 | 0.255 |
| Ruach | 1.06 | 0.281 | 1.18 | 0.243 |
| Ron Wilkins | 1.063 | 0.282 | 1.002 | 0.255 |
| Bass Trombone | Rim Diameter | Throat | Cup Depth | Rim Width |
| Adriano | 1.0958 | 0.302 | 1.445 | 0.269 |
| Mark-1 | 1.0958 | 0.295 | 1.268 | 0.270 |
| Karif | 1.135 | 0.302 | 1.275 | 0.25 |
| V-Max | 1.12 | 0.321 | 1.20 | 0.25 |
| Daniel Morris | 1.12 | .312 | 1.36 | 0.235 |
| Chinook | 1.14 | 0.304 | 1.295 | 0.25 |
| Don Harwood | 1.14 | 0.312 | 1.325 | 0.237 |
| Scirocco | 1.112 | 0.302 | 1.27 | 0.25 |
| Bob Sanders | 1.14 | 0.319 | 1.295 | 0.25 |
| NY-S | 1.141 | 0.303 | 1.09 | 0.235 |
| NY-O | 1.141 | 0.312 | 1.155 | 0.235 |
| DH-100 | 1.15 | 0.31 | 1.35 | 0.245 |
| D.Mirvil 5 | 1.143 | 0.312 | 1.35 | 0.210 |
| Nor'Easter | 1.144 | 0.319 | 1.345 | 0.235 |
| Bob Sanders Contra | 1.22 | 0.321 | 1.42 | 0.251 |

Hiram Diaz Signature Euphonium Mouthpiece – The Solo Spotlight
Designed for Gunnery Sgt. Hiram Diaz, Assistant Principal Euphonium, "The President's Own" United States Marine Band
Premium Stainless Steel Construction | Cup Diameter: approx. 0.9896" | Throat: 0.278" | Cup Depth: 1.303"
Crafted in close collaboration with Hiram Diaz — one of the most celebrated euphoniumists in the world, a second-generation Cuban-American powerhouse, and a key voice in the legendary President's Own United States Marine Band since 2012 — this signature mouthpiece is engineered for the moments that matter most: high, extended solos that demand to be heard, felt, and remembered. While Hiram's daily setup handles the full spectrum of Marine Band duties (concerts, ceremonies, marches, and more), this mouthpiece is his specialized solo dominator — the one he reaches for when the spotlight shines, the melody soars into the stratosphere, and every note needs to project with crystal-clear resonance, pure tone, and uncompromising clarity. The refined geometry delivers effortless upper-register access, a singing lyrical quality, and a focused core that blooms beautifully in any hall — whether performing virtuosic concertos, lyrical features, or standout passages in the nation's premier military ensemble.
